褐煤中金属元素的形态分布和ICP-OES分析

摘    要:应用5步逐级化学提取研究了褐煤中多种金属元素的存在形态,并用电感耦合等离子体原子发射光谱(ICP-OES)法测定了整个提取过程中金属元素的浓度,结果表明,应用5步逐级化学提取法可以有效地定量研究褐煤中金属元素的形态分布.计算了逐级提取过程中每一步骤的提取率和可提取形态的百分比,并据此讨论了内蒙古锡林郭勒盟胜利煤田褐煤中金属元素的形态分布.

THE PARTITIONING AND THE ICP-OES ANALYSIS OF METALS IN FRACTIONS XILINGUOLE LIGNITS

Abstract:The partitioning of several metal elements in lignites from Xilinguole League was investigated using five-step sequential chemical extraction procedures. Metal concentrations in the extracts were measured by inductively coupled plasma optima emission spectrometry (ICP-OES). The research shows that five-step sequential chemical extraction procedures are efficient in determining the partitioning of lignits quantitatively. The efficiency of the extraction process for each step and extractable fractions was examined, and the partitioning of metals in lignites from Xilinguole league was discussed.
